- FROM node:14.0.0 as builder
- WORKDIR /app/tmr-admin
- COPY . .
- RUN npm config set sass_binary_site=https://npm.taobao.org/mirrors/node-sass
- RUN npm install
- RUN npm run build:prod
- FROM nginx:alpine
- COPY --from=builder /app/tmr-admin/dist/ /usr/share/nginx/html/
- COPY --from=builder /app/tmr-admin/default.conf.template /etc/nginx/templates/default.conf.template
- EXPOSE 80
|